The Company

About Mckim & Creed, Inc.

-Founded in 1978 by two engineers, the company began as a structural design firm and has expanded into full‑service consulting. -Headquartered in Raleigh, NC, with over 19 offices nationwide, serving both public and private clients. -Specializes in geomatics (airborne, mobile LiDAR, UAS), civil/structural/mechanical/electrical engineering, and subsurface utility engineering. -Received national recognition for innovative geospatial solutions, including multibeam hydrographic surveying aiding a fraud conviction and pioneering UAS volume monitoring on major reservoirs. -Experienced in hydrographic surveys, LiDAR mapping for transportation, and utility infrastructure planning. -Employee‑owned with strategic growth initiatives in Texas, Virginia, and Georgia through office acquisitions and service expansion.
